Communication from Director Gelsomino regarding the Cuyahoga County Community <br /> Social Service Program 2022. (pg. 103) <br /> Motion by President O'Malley, seconded by Vice President Litten to receive and file the <br /> communication. <br /> Discussion: President O'Malley inquired whether the amount received was on par with what <br /> it had received in the past. Director Gelsomino noted that due to the program being <br /> reimbursement based, some funding diminished last year, as the department was unable to <br /> deliver some of its services due to COVID. However, now that services are open again, the <br /> department is seeing its funding trending upward and Director Gelsomino anticipates the city <br /> being able to reap the full benefit next year. She added that the county is moving toward a <br /> master contract program that should make funding more attainable in the event another <br /> community does not use its full allotment. President O'Malley ifthe reimbursements take place <br /> annually. Director Gelsomino indicated that it is a monthly based reimbursement system. <br /> On the motion: All members voted in favor. Motion passed. The communication was received <br /> and filed. <br /> 10 <br />
